Technology to Enhance Animal Welfare and Handle the Stray Animal Challenge
Advanced technology plays a vital role in improving the lives of animals and monitoring their health. On the other hand, stray dogs pose a great threat to public safety, especially in urban areas. Not only do they carry the risk of transmitting diseases, but they can also attack people and other animals. Traditional strategies to combat the spread of stray dogs are based on sterilization, neutering, adoption, education, awareness programs, vaccination programs, and animal control, but they remain ineffective due to various factors. Technology plays a vital role in combating the spread of stray dogs in urban areas, here are some of how the use of technology can improve the lives of animals in general and dogs in particular:
Artificial Intelligence
It uses AI to identify and track lost or stray dogs. Even in dim light or other challenging situations, AI systems assist in image and video analysis to find the presence of dogs. This can be especially useful for identifying and tracking stray dogs in urban areas where they are difficult to detect. Machine learning algorithms may learn to forecast where and when dogs are most likely to be by using data about dog sightings and other occurrences to uncover trends in data about stray dog movements and behavior. utilizing computer vision technology to examine images and video to identify the presence of dogs, even in dimly lit or other difficult situations. educating AI systems to detect the distinctive characteristics of dogs, including their size, shape, and color, and to differentiate them from other nearby objects or animals.
To develop focused methods to lower the number of stray dogs, data analytics will be utilized to evaluate vast volumes of data relating to dog sightings and other incidences. This can entail looking at information on stray dog sightings’ times of day and places, as well as information on their kinds. use GPS monitoring technology to keep an eye on each dog’s whereabouts. Tracking dogs who are known to be violent or who have been engaged in prior incidents might be made extra useful by doing this. Moreover, it is anticipated that GPS tracking will be utilized to spot stray dog travel patterns to create more efficient methods of lowering their population.

Smart Applications
To report sightings of stray dogs, use smartphone applications. This enables animal control services to react to reports of stray dogs more rapidly and can be used to keep track of the locations and the number of sightings. Users of mobile applications can use location-based services to report sightings of stray dogs in their neighborhoods. This can be achieved either by using GPS technology to locate the user or by letting them manually enter their position. Once a location has been identified, a user can record a stray dog sighting and include details like the dog’s breed, size, and demeanor. Data on where and how many stray dogs have been spotted can be gathered using mobile apps. With this information, hotspots, where stray dogs are most prevalent, can be found, as well as trends in the number of stray dogs over time.
Users of mobile applications can send pictures or videos of stray dogs they have seen. Animal control services should find this valuable since it enables them to recognize specific dogs and follow their movements over time. Also, images and videos serve to confirm the veracity of the claim and offer more details about the behavior of the dog. Users of the mobile application are informed when stray dogs are spotted in their vicinity through a notification system built into the software. As a result, more individuals are aware of the issue with stray dogs and are more likely to report sightings when they do occur.
Drones Mapping and Tracking:
Drones are being used to survey and monitor areas known to have stray dogs. Drones with cameras and other sensors can capture and transmit high-resolution images and data. This information can be used to create detailed maps of areas where stray dogs have been found. Track the movement of dogs and identify areas where they tend to congregate using these maps. Drones are being used to estimate the number of stray dogs in a given area. This can be accomplished by photographing the dogs and using image analysis software to estimate their numbers.
Drones can be used to record video footage of dogs in action. This footage can be analyzed to better understand their behavior patterns and to pinpoint areas where they are most likely to be aggressive or pose a threat to humans. Drones can be outfitted with cameras capable of photographing dogs. Individual dogs can be identified and their movements tracked over time using these images. Allows the use of digital mapping techniques to track and map stray dog movements. This aids in identifying hotspots for stray dogs, as well as areas where dog attacks or other incidents have occurred. This information can then be used to create targeted strategies for reducing the number of stray dogs in those areas.
